Job Overview & Responsibilities

The Lead Certinia PSA Administrator is responsible for managing and enhancing our global deployment of Certinia PSA (formerly FinancialForce PSA) on Salesforce. Supporting a global user base, you will administer and configure Certinia PSA on Salesforce and manage the functionality for project creation, resource allocation, time tracking, expense management, billing events, and revenue management. The Lead Certinia PSA Administrator provides system training and collaborates with global stakeholders including Finance, Sales, PMO, IT, and others to ensure the system meets cross-functional needs. This role works under general supervision, with latitude to determine and develop approaches and solutions to complex problems.

 

Responsibilities and Essential Duties:

  • Administer and configure Certinia PSA on Salesforce, including objects, fields, page layouts, workflows, flows, standard/advanced approval processes, reports, and dashboards.
  • Manage PSA functionality for project creation, resource allocation, time tracking, expense management, billing events, and revenue management.
  • Support and train PMO staff in leveraging native PSA project management capabilities, including any reasonable, approved enhancements.
  • Support global user base, particularly in India, ensuring alignment with regional business requirements, time zones, and compliance needs.
  • Maintain and improve multi-currency and multi-region processes within PSA.
  • Create and manage reports and dashboards for professional services leadership across multiple geographies.
  • Collaborate with global stakeholders including Finance, Sales, PMO, IT, and others to ensure the system meets cross-functional needs.
  • Provide training, documentation, and ongoing user support across multiple regions.
  • Work with Certinia Support and internal IT for system upgrades, release testing, and feature enhancements.
  • Maintain data quality and compliance with internal audit and global data governance policies.
  • Maintain records/version control of configurations and standard operating procedures.
  • Assist in developing system policies and strategies.

Perform other duties as assigned.

Qualifications

  • Bachelor’s or associate degree in technical discipline or equivalent experience.
  • 7+ years’ administering Certinia PSA.
  • 3+ years’ experience with Certinia Billing Central and/or Certinia Revenue Management.
  • Work experience supporting a global user base, including operations in India.
  • Experience working in consulting, IT services, or finance organizations with distributed teams.
  • Salesforce Administrator certification (e.g., Salesforce Certified Administrator) preferred.

 

 

Knowledge/Skills/Abilities:

  • Solid understanding of PSA modules: Project Management, Resource Management, Time & Expense, Billing Events.
  • Experience with custom objects, reports, dashboards, automation, and data tools (Data Loader, etc.).
  • Strong communication skills and ability to work with both technical and non-technical stakeholders across regions.
  • Familiarity with multi-currency, multi-entity, and multi-book setups in Salesforce.
  • Understanding of Salesforce Flow, Apex, or Visualforce (basic familiarity is a plus).
  • Exposure to Agile, ITIL or similar frameworks for project and service management.
  • Experience in managing JIRA for service ticket and enhancement backlog requests
  • Strong understanding of PSA processes, advanced automations/flows, reporting, and the ability to support additional Certinia products such as Billing Central and Revenue.

Founded in 2000, Mythics is an award-winning Oracle systems integrator, consulting firm, managed services provider and elite Oracle platinum resale partner. Our business model is all about deep knowledge of Oracle technologies and business processes. We offer procurement and Oracle systems integration expertise across the full range of Oracle cloud, software, support, hardware, engineered systems, and appliances.  It’s a focus that gives us the critical business experience and the Oracle technology advantage you need to succeed.
